Blog
11th Sep 2020

5 Key Skills For A Web Developer To Learn

5 Key Skills For A Web Developer To Learn

Web development is a field that is continuously advancing. The addition of new and advanced features in this field has become a common phenomenon. The constant change is actually due to user behavior and needs that keep changing from time to time. If you do not upgrade and improve, you won’t be able to meet the requirements of the users. Your projects won’t have the relevance to match up to the market requirement.

In this cut-throat competitive environment, how could a web developer keep themselves at the top? It’s quite obvious! Every web developer has to ensure that they need to learn new skills to keep themselves updated. They need to keep a hawk’s eye on the new development that takes place in the field and embrace them in the upcoming projects. You can’t predict the future, but you can always brace yourself.

Here you would get to know about the key skills areas that web developers need to focus on the year 2020.

#1 Implementation And Integration Of Artificial Intelligence

Well, AI has become the thing that attracts users and thus it has become very significant for the past few years. AI in the form of chatbots can be implemented in the web development projects to bring out something new and dynamic that users would find interesting. This is just an instance where AI can be effectively used in web development. Experienced as well as aspiring web developers can use AI features extensively to improve the overall quality of the project.

#2 Learning Various JavaScript Libraries

JavaScript is generally considered as one of the most popular and essential languages that web developers use. Web developers must have hands-on knowledge about all the upcoming JavaScript libraries that help in creating dynamic web applications. Javascript libraries are pre-written JavaScript code snippets that help in accomplishing repetitive tasks without writing codes again and again. It helps the web developers to achieve the project milestones at a faster speed and efficiency. Having great knowledge of Javascript libraries would help web developers to work with AJAX and other web-based technologies.

#3 Learning About Version Control/ GIT

Being a web developer, you have done your hard work. In this journey, you might have made a lot of changes in the front end as well as the back-end. But how will you keep a track of all the changes? What if something goes wrong and all your hard work goes down the drain? To avoid such scenarios, every web developer must have knowledge of version control. It is basically a process through which you are tracking all the changes on the project as well as controlling the source code.

#4 Learn To Test Your Code

Testing is the most important part of web application development. It helps a web developer to write clean code that is bug-free and could be easily maintained. If you develop a skill of testing your code after major changes, then you would not have a problem in the future. A web developer should know about the different types of the test such as unit tests, integration tests, and functional tests. Testing is often considered as a major part of the front end as well as backend development.

#5 Learning Different Front-End Designing Languages – HTML/CSS/Bootstrap

HTML, CSS, and Bootstrap are the most popular languages that are used by web developers. These languages keep evolving by embracing advanced features that help in creating dynamic web applications to meet user requirements. When you are able to design beautiful web pages and themes with the help of these languages, you would require JavaScript to control the user interaction.

#6 Learning PHP

A Open Source Scripting Language: When you are talking about developing high-level skills, you cannot leave behind PHP. PHP – Hypertext Preprocessor is an open-source server-side scripting language that is basically used in the design and development of websites and web applications. The main purpose of using PHP – scripting language is to enhance the performance of the application.

Summary

Web development is the field that is recognized as one of the hottest industries around, and it’s not about to change anytime soon due to which an increasing number of people are projected towards taking up web development as the career option. It also indicated that the competition among the web developers would increase rapidly. To make yourself stand out from the crowd of web developers, you always have to gain skills that are in-demand. It would also help you to meet your client’s requirements. There are various online courses and training institutes providing training for the above-mentioned skills which truly serves the purpose.

No comments, be the first one to comment !

Leave a Reply

GET FREE CONSULTATION

Call Us Now For Free Consultation97370 05566

Our experts listen to you patiently and suggest you the right course after conducting a personality profile test. Register your interest below to schedule personality profile test for you.

SUBSCRIBE TO OUR NEWSLETTER

Copyright 2016-2024 Smart Mentors. All Rights Reserved.

Login

FORGOT PASSWORD

Sign up now to Become An Instructor

    Register your Interest

      cf7captchaRegenerate Captcha